Q: A lot of the players said they did not feel that they practiced well in the week before the game. Is there any reason that they just didn’t have it?
BB: I don’t know, you would have to ask them that. I think practice is practice. Practice never goes perfectly. That’s what practice is for: you work on new things, you work on things that the team you’re playing is doing and you correct those and sometimes you get a chance to run those plays again in practice but usually you really don’t. We just don’t have that many plays by the time you get in all the situation ways – third down, red area, goal-line, short yardage, all the special teams things, second-and-long, second-and-short, all that, you just don’t have time to go back and repeat everything three and four times. There are corrections on every play; that’s what we practice for.

Q: So if Wes Welker is not behind because of time missed then is it just that there are situations where
BB: I’m sure you’ve seen us play before. We have different combinations of personnel groups out there in every game, all the time, pretty much every week. That’s pretty much the way we run our offense and we have for quite awhile. The players that we have out there are the ones that we feel are best for that particular play, situation, however you want to look at it. That’s the way we set up the plays, the offense, when they’re called then we put that group out there. Whatever is out there is what we feel is best for our team for that time, for that play, for that situation.
